In the beginning....

Millwall Albion RUFC was formed in 1995 by Mike Marques, Phil Antenbring,  Perry Munton, Larry McCabe, Chris Underwood and others, whipped into shape by St Bill of Lancaster, after watching the World Cup rugby on the TV.  From humble beginnings (borrowed shirts etc) the club has gone from strength to strength.  There is a very successful first team (having gained 4 promotions in 6 seasons) and a second team (known as the Llamas) both of whom meet regularly during the season.  The first team enjoys a good status in the Eastern Counties III South league and the Llamas are in the Essex Merit Table.

Where to find us ...  

Millwall's adult members are mostly to be found at the Pier Tavern, Manchester Road, located 5 minutes walk from Island Gardens DLR station on the Isle of Dogs (near Canary Wharf).  They play their home games at Victoria  Park, Bow, (known as Fortress Vicky).
